摘要
A phytochemical study of the ethanolic extract of Ligularia przewalskii (Maxim.) Diels led to the isolation of two new terpenoids, (1 beta H, 3 beta H)-epoxy-olean-13(18)-ene-3 alpha, 2-olide (1) and 8 beta-hydroxy-(10 beta H)-14 beta-methyl-6 alpha-angeloyloxy eremophil-7(11)-en-8 alpha, 12-olide-15 alpha-oic acid (2), along with 22 known compounds (3-24), of which compounds 3-13 were isolated from this plant for the first time. The structures of these compounds were established on the basis of spectroscopic methods. Compounds 1-2 were evaluated for their in vitro anti-proliferative activities against Hep-G2 and MCF-7 tumour cell lines. Compound 1 exhibited strong inhibitory activity against Hep-G2 cell growth, in contrast to moderate cytotoxic activity against MCF-7 cells. Although compound 2 showed strong inhibitory activity against MCF-7 cell growth, it appeared to have modest activity against Hep-G2 cells. (C) 2014 Phytochemical Society of Europe.
